IL-12B Gene Polymorphisms and IL-12 p70 Serum Levels Among Patients with Rheumatoid Arthritis.

A Paradowska-Gorycka1, A Sowinska2, B Stypińska1

  • 1Department of Biochemistry and Molecular Biology, National Institute of Geriatrics, Rheumatology and Rehabilitation, Warsaw, Poland.

Scandinavian Journal of Immunology
|November 30, 2016
PubMed
Summary

Genetic variations in the IL-12B gene, specifically the rs3212227 CC genotype, are linked to rheumatoid arthritis (RA) susceptibility. Elevated serum IL-12 levels in RA patients correlate with disease severity and hypertension.

Area of Science:

  • Immunogenetics
  • Rheumatology

Background:

  • Rheumatoid arthritis (RA) is an autoimmune disease influenced by genetic factors, particularly polymorphisms in cytokine genes.
  • Interleukin-12 (IL-12) is crucial for balancing T-helper 1 (Th1) and T-helper 2 (Th2) cell responses.

Purpose of the Study:

  • To investigate the association between IL-12B gene single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) (rs3212227 and rs17860508) and rheumatoid arthritis (RA) susceptibility and severity.
  • To evaluate serum IL-12 levels in RA patients and their correlation with clinical manifestations.

Main Methods:

  • Case-control study involving 634 RA patients and 341 healthy controls.
  • Genotyping performed using PCR-RFLP and high-resolution melting analysis for IL-12B SNPs.
  • Serum IL-12 concentrations measured by ELISA.

Main Results:

  • The rs3212227 CC genotype of IL-12B was significantly more frequent in RA patients than in controls (P=0.037).
  • A trend towards higher frequency of the rs3212227 C allele was observed in RA patients (P=0.07).
  • Serum IL-12 levels were significantly elevated in RA patients (P<0.0001) and correlated with joint involvement, extra-articular manifestations, hemoglobin, CRP, platelets, and hypertension.

Conclusions:

  • The IL-12B rs3212227 polymorphism (CC genotype) may contribute to genetic susceptibility to RA in the Polish population.
  • Elevated serum IL-12 levels are associated with RA disease activity and comorbidities like hypertension.
